An In-Depth Look at the Serenade Cruise

What You Can Expect from the Itinerary
Starting at Pier 62 in Chelsea, the cruise sets out into New York Harbor. From here, you’ll enjoy a panoramic view of One World Trade Center and the Financial District, with the shimmering skyline providing a stunning backdrop for photos and quiet admiration. The passage by Ellis Island offers a glimpse of America’s immigrant gateway, often visible as a small but historic island in the distance.
The highlight for many is the close-up view of the Statue of Liberty, passing by her majestic silhouette from the water. This photo op is often described as one of the best chances to capture her in a way that’s different from the crowded streets or ferry rides. As the boat glides into New York Harbor, the skyline twinkles behind, creating a postcard-perfect scene.

FAQ
How long is the cruise?
The cruise lasts approximately 1 hour and 30 minutes.
What is included in the ticket price?
Your ticket includes one complimentary beverage and live jazz music during the cruise.
Can I buy extra drinks or snacks?
Yes, additional drinks and light snacks are available for purchase onboard by credit card.
Where does the cruise start and end?
It departs and returns to Classic Harbor Line at Pier 62, Chelsea Piers in New York City.
Is the cruise suitable in bad weather?
Yes, the cruise operates in all weather conditions. Dress appropriately for the forecast.
How many people will be on the boat?
The boat can accommodate up to 80 travelers, creating an intimate atmosphere.
Is the experience accessible for all travelers?
Accessibility varies by boat; assistive animals are allowed if they perform a manual task. Please coordinate with the operator if special assistance is needed.
Can I cancel if I change my plans?
Yes, full refunds are available if you cancel at least 24 hours in advance.
